Sea Isle City Beach Dog Rules, NJ
- Dogs are barred from entering the Sea Isle City Beach from 01st May till 30th September.
- Dogs must always be on a leash.
- The leash can be a maximum of 6 feet.
- Owners are responsible for removing and throwing away the waste produced by their pets.
- Dogs must always be on good behavior. Owners must prohibit their pets from irritating others on the beach.

Sea Isle City Beach Dog Licensing
Licensing of dogs with permanent teeth is mandatory. Sea Isle City mandates the registration of dogs older than 7 months. Owners must give proof of vaccination against rabies. A certified veterinarian must do the vaccination. It must last at least 10 months of the licensing period.
Outside the property of owners, pets are barred from running freely. Dogs must wear their license badge at all times. Annual renewal of a license must be done before 31st January. “Seeing-eye” dogs are free from the hassle of annual renewal. Registration charges are $4.20 (approx) for each dog.

Sea Isle City Beach Parking
Sea Isle City Beach offers a metered parking facility. Parking lots are available at 40th Street & Central Ave, 125 JFK Boulevard, 45th Street & Landis Ave, 94th Street & Landis Avenue, etc. Visitors buy parking permits from the City Clerk’s office.
Parking fees are applicable from 15th May till Labor Day. Visitors pay by using a ParkMobile application or credit card. Charges range around 25 cents for 15 minutes. Seasonal and weekly parking rates are $250 and $30, respectively.
Sea Isle City Beach Tags
Individuals above 12 years need tags to enter Sea Isle City Beach. Badges are required from Memorial Day weekend till Labor Day. Visitors must wear badges from 09:00 am to 05:00 pm. Wednesdays at Sea Isle Beach are free. These badges are purchased from the beach tag office.
Rates for beach tags are $5 (daily), $10 (weekly), and $25 (seasonal). If purchased before 15th May, visitors enjoy a discount. Beach badges are free for veterans and military personnel with valid IDs. Seasonal tags are also purchased online via the Viply application. They are then picked up from the booth.
Sea Isle City Beach Vehicle Permit
Driving of permitted vehicles on the beach is allowed from 15th September to 15th March. These permits are obtained from the police station’s record department. Parking recreational vehicles, trailers, boats, and campers in the city’s streets is prohibited.

Sea Isle City Beach Boardwalk/ Promenade
Sea Isle City Beach has a beautiful promenade. It’s a 1.5-mile sea wall running from 29th to 57th Street. There are small dunes & beaches on the Eastern side. While condos and beachfront homes dominate the Western side. The promenade is a hotspot for walking, jogging, and biking.
Visitors enjoy mesmerizing views of the Atlantic coastline. A cool breeze blowing in the evening attracts tons of visitors. Many vacation activities and fun concerts are also organized here. The promenade features many eateries, arcades, gift shops, and boutiques.
Sea Isle City Beach Rules and Regulations
- Bringing and consuming alcoholic beverages on Sea Isle City Beach is prohibited.
- Visitors are barred from using vaping products or smoking on the beach.
- From May till September, a curfew remains on the beach from 10:00 pm to 06:00 am.
- Bringing glass bottles, lighting fires, and conducting picnics on the beach are prohibited.
- Playing, trespassing, or destroying dunes is barred on Sea Isle City Beach.
- Feeding seagulls or playing loud music on the beach is prohibited.
- Visitors must enter the water on protected beaches only when lifeguards are available. They must also stay away from rock jetties.
